Pineapple Fruz is a vibrant hybrid from Seed Junky Genetics, crossing Animal Mints BX1 with Zkittlez BX1. It delivers syrupy pineapple candy flavor balanced by a smooth, minty cream finish. Effects are upbeat and functional, ideal for daytime enjoyment without tipping into raciness.
Cheetah Piss is a Cookies-branded hybrid combining Lemonnade, Gelato 42, and London Poundcake 97. It delivers a sharp, ammonia-lemon aroma and an upbeat, focused high that makes it popular for daytime use. Despite the name, the flavor is clean and citrus-forward.

Citrus Sap is a bright, resin-drenched hybrid from Crockett Family Farms that combines the heavy potency and trichome production of Gorilla Glue #4 with the unmistakable tangerine zest of Tangie. The high is upbeat and creative at first, settling into a mellow, functional body relaxation.
OG Skunk is a sativa-leaning hybrid combining OG Kush and Skunk #1. It delivers a pungent, sour-citrus diesel aroma with happy, relaxing effects that still allow for focus and sociability.
